Church School is offered for younger children during the 10:30 morning service from September to Pentecost. We have been using the "Seasons of the Spirit" curriculum [website »] as a guide for our school program. The Seasons of the Spirit curriculum co-ordinates the activities of the Sunday School program with the lectionary readings heard by those who are attending the adult service. The curriculum includes readings, prayer, discussion topics and arts and craft activities of interest to children.
